About South Bend Community Re-entry Center:
South Bend Community Re‑Entry Center is a minimum‑security, community‑based facility located in South Bend, Indiana, with a capacity of 201 incarcerated adult males. The center serves incarcerated individuals within 12 months of release and provides both work‑release and re‑entry education programs. Incarcerated individuals gain work experience through local employer partnerships. Programming emphasizes personal responsibility, civic engagement, and strong work habits. Staff provide support to help individuals transition successfully back into the community. The facility plays a vital role in northern Indiana’s re‑entry network. Role Overview:
As a Correctional Caseworker, you will coordinate case management matters and facilitate incarcerated individuals access to programs and services, working with them to create case plans, and assisting in preparing their release and re-entry process.

A Day in the Life:
The essential functions of this role are as follows:
Provide guidance to offenders on issues such as job assignments, housing changes, facility transfers, and other facility procedures.
Act as a liaison between prospective employers, courts, community, and governmental agencies for the purpose of job development and release adjustment.
Assess each assigned offender's risk and needs utilizing the Indiana Risk Assessment System (IRAS).
Create individualized case plans that address the offender's risk and needs, track facility program and job participation, and prioritize interventions that address higher risk criminal behaviors.
Effectively document interactions with assigned offender population and the offender's progress during incarcerations.
Coordinate with all appropriate facility staff to address re-entry and release issues.
Prepare documentation related to an offender’s temporary absences and progress reports, including case notes and program referrals over the course of an offender’s incarceration.
Coordinate with the classification department staff to make appropriate classification recommendations for offenders.
Conduct unit orientation for newly received offenders.
Adhere to the re-entry policies to ensure all quality assurance job tasks are completed in accordance with policy.

You must satisfy the following requirements to continue employment:
Within 90 days of hire, you must obtain the Indiana Risk Assessment System Certification through the Indiana Office of Court Services.
Complete all mandatory training including the DOC Training Program, Case management specific training, First Aid, and CPR courses.
A degree is not required. However, a High School Diploma or High School Equivalent (HSE) and at least 1+ years of experience in social work, corrections, criminal justice, or related field applying the outlined knowledge, skills, and abilities in a similar role may be considered.
